Taro Logo

Junior Machine Learning Engineer - User Journey

World's most popular audio streaming subscription service, transforming music listening since 2008.
London, UKStockholm, Sweden
Machine Learning
Entry-Level Software Engineer
Hybrid
5,000+ Employees
2+ years of experience
AI · Consumer

Job Description

Spotify, the world's leading audio streaming platform, is seeking a Junior Machine Learning Engineer to join their Subscriptions R&D team. This role focuses on building robust and scalable machine learning solutions that personalize activation, retention, and conversion funnels to improve key business metrics. The position offers an exciting opportunity to work on cutting-edge ML projects, including GenAI initiatives, while collaborating with a diverse, multi-functional team.

The role is perfect for someone passionate about applying ML to real-world problems at scale, as you'll be working on systems that impact hundreds of millions of active users. You'll be part of the Machine Learning product area in the Activation, Retention, Conversion studio, where you'll help optimize user journeys and messaging platforms to connect users with valuable audio content.

Working at Spotify means joining a company that values diversity and inclusion, offering a flexible hybrid work environment with a balance of remote and office work. The company provides a unique opportunity to work on projects that directly impact how the world experiences music and audio content. You'll be part of a team that's revolutionizing the audio industry while working with cutting-edge ML technologies and frameworks.

The position offers hands-on experience with modern ML tools and technologies, including Python, TensorFlow, and cloud platforms. You'll be involved in the entire ML lifecycle, from prototyping to production, while working alongside experienced professionals who can help accelerate your growth in the field. If you're passionate about machine learning, user experience, and want to make an impact at a global scale, this role at Spotify could be your next career milestone.

Last updated a month ago

Responsibilities For Junior Machine Learning Engineer - User Journey

  • Contribute to designing, building, evaluating, shipping, and refining Spotify's product through ML development
  • Collaborate with cross-functional teams on new product features
  • Prototype new approaches and productionize solutions at scale
  • Help drive optimization, testing, and tooling to improve quality
  • Work on optimizing ad load time and features usage friction
  • Develop GenAI prototypes with partner squads

Requirements For Junior Machine Learning Engineer - User Journey

Python
  • At least 2 years of experience in applied Machine Learning Engineering
  • Strong background in machine learning theory and practice
  • Ability to explain intuition and assumptions behind ML concepts
  • Hands-on experience implementing and maintaining production ML systems in Python, Scala, or similar languages
  • Experience with building data pipelines
  • Preferably experience with cloud platforms like GCP or AWS
  • Knowledge of agile software processes
  • Desire to drive business impact

Related Jobs